Comunidad de diseño web y desarrollo en internet online

Creación de passwords

Citar            
MensajeEscrito el 01 Sep 2005 03:30 pm
Hola a todos!!!!

Estoy intentando añadir un password a mi web, para que unicamente accedan a ella quienes tengan el password. No tengo demasiada idea de AS. ¿Podriais ayudarme?.

Muchas gracias

Por Philip Anselmo

11 de clabLevel



Genero:Masculino  

msie
Citar            
MensajeEscrito el 01 Sep 2005 04:15 pm
que tipo de web es y que tipo de seguridad quieres?

Basicamente una contraseña es (en seudo codigo)

si introducidoPorUsuario == "pepitoPalotes" entonces muestra web

en AS
if(contraseña.text=="pepitoPalotes") {
/* ACCIONES */
};

eso es lo mas sencillo y lo mas inseguro, normalmente se utiliza la codificacion MD5 indescriptable con bases de datos para otorgar diferentes contraseñas a usuarios distintos y demas

Por _CONEJO

BOFH

7639 de clabLevel

17 tutoriales
21 articulos

 

firefox
Citar            
MensajeEscrito el 01 Sep 2005 04:19 pm
Muchas gracias. No, no, es mi web personal a la que quiero añadir contenidos restringidos, pero que no sucederia nada en absoluto si se accede a ellos. Simplemente es para ponerlo dificil a aquellos que no tienen absolutamente ni idea. Probare el codigo que me propones. Muchisimas gracias

Por Philip Anselmo

11 de clabLevel



Genero:Masculino  

msie
Citar            
MensajeEscrito el 01 Sep 2005 05:00 pm
Acabo de probar el script, pero no me funciona. Supongo que habre hecho algo mal.
Corrigeme si me ekivoco:

if(nombredeinstancia.variabledeltexto="pepitoPalotes"

¿es asi?

Por Philip Anselmo

11 de clabLevel



Genero:Masculino  

msie
Citar            
MensajeEscrito el 01 Sep 2005 05:02 pm
No:


if (instancia.text == "pepitoPalotes")

Por Aoyama

BOFH

6224 de clabLevel

6 tutoriales
12 articulos

Genero:Masculino   Anime Bloggers Bastard Operators From Hell

Webdesigner & Developer, en mis ratos libres bebo café por litros.

firefox
Citar            
MensajeEscrito el 01 Sep 2005 05:07 pm
No tengo que añadir una variable al cuadro de texto?

Por Philip Anselmo

11 de clabLevel



Genero:Masculino  

msie
Citar            
MensajeEscrito el 01 Sep 2005 05:09 pm

Philip Anselmo escribió:

No tengo que añadir una variable al cuadro de texto?
Este es el codigo que no me funciona:

on (release){
if(password.text=="hola"){
gotoAndPlay(2);
}
else;
gotoAndStop(3);
}

Por Philip Anselmo

11 de clabLevel



Genero:Masculino  

msie
Citar            
MensajeEscrito el 01 Sep 2005 05:10 pm
No, una variable no, usa el nombre de instancia

Por Aoyama

BOFH

6224 de clabLevel

6 tutoriales
12 articulos

Genero:Masculino   Anime Bloggers Bastard Operators From Hell

Webdesigner & Developer, en mis ratos libres bebo café por litros.

firefox
Citar            
MensajeEscrito el 01 Sep 2005 05:53 pm
*HOLA MIRA ESTA ES UNA MANERA SENCILLA DE SOLUCIONAR EL PROBLEMA FUNCIONA PERFECTAMENTE:

1. creas los 3 campos y le pones nombre de instancia, no nombre de variable, nombre, pasword y respuesta. y botonoes uno para enviar y otro para borrar o reset.

2. en el primer fotograma,
pasword.password = true; //este te convertira el campo de clave de tipo pasword

3. en el boton "enviar"
on (release) {
//si los campos estan vacios
if(nombre.text=="" or pasword.text ==""){
respuesta.text = "por favor llena los 2 campos";
}
// si el usuario coincide y la clave no
else if(nombre.text =="goes" && pasword.text!="fashion"){
respuesta.text = "olvido su contraseña";
}
//si no coinciden ninguno de los 2
else if(nombre.text !="goes" && pasword.text!="fashion"){
respuesta.text = "usted no es usuario permitido";
}
//si el clave coinciden y el usuario no
else if(nombre.text !="goes" && pasword.text=="fashion"){
respuesta.text = "el nombre de usuario no coinciden";
}
//si los dos coinciden usuario aceptado
else if(nombre.text =="goes" && pasword.text=="fashion"){
getUrl("http://www.tudominio.com","_blank");
}
}

4. y en boton reset
on (release) {
//vaciamos los campos..
nombre.text ="";
pasword.text = "";
}



*AHORA SI LO QUIERES MAS SENCILLO PARA QUE NO TE COMPLIQUES SI NO NECESITAS MUCHA SEGURIDAD ESTA ES AL SOLUCION:

es muy facil de hacer crea tres cajas de texto de tipo input una la que va a se para la contraseña le vas a asignar el tipo Password

y a cada una de ellas le vas a asignar una variable a la caja de usuario asignale la variable "usuario"(esto lo haces en el panel de propiedades de la caja de texto en el campo variable) a la de password asignale el nombre de variable "contrasena" y al tercer campo de texto este va a ser de tipo dinamico en el cual sacaremos unos mensajes de salida, a este asignale la variable "msg"

ahh y crea por ultimo un boton en el cual sera el trigger y le colocaremos en codigo AS


que seria asi!!

on (release) {
msg="ingrese su usuario y contraseña";
if (usuario=="numpaque" ) {
msg="Hey que pasa al parecer no eres un Shoker!!";
}
if (contrasena=="shocker") {
msg="a que, no tienes buena memoria intenta otra vez!";
}
if (usuario=="numpaque" && contrasena=="shocker") {
msg="Bienvenido a Usershock " + usuario;
}
}

y listo creo que esto es lo que necesitabas

Por alexcandela007

3 de clabLevel



 

msie
Citar            
MensajeEscrito el 02 Sep 2005 07:32 am
Muchas gracias!!!, voy a probarlo. No se q hice ayer pero no funcionaba nada. Pero no me extraña porque estoy empezando.

Gracias!!

Por Philip Anselmo

11 de clabLevel



Genero:Masculino  

msie

 

Cristalab BabyBlue v4 + V4 © 2011 Cristalab
Powered by ClabEngines v4, HTML5, love and ponies.